This general surgery position in northwest Ohio is offered as a hospital/clinic-employed arrangement. In this structure, the hospital or clinic system serves as both your recruiter and employer, hiring you as a W-2 physician and taking on the administrative responsibilities of compensation, benefits, malpractice coverage, and scheduling, along with providing the clinical facility and supporting staff. This setup is designed to let you concentrate on clinical care rather than business operations.
